Ver Mensaje Individual
  #7 (permalink)  
Antiguo 19/09/2008, 14:15
Avatar de royrojas
royrojas
 
Fecha de Ingreso: diciembre-2004
Mensajes: 458
Antigüedad: 19 años, 4 meses
Puntos: 3
Respuesta: Propiedades en Capas

claro, mira si es lulti usuario guardar en my.settings te queda de lujo, ya que esos parametros se quedan guardados en la carpeta del usuario en esa maquina

C:\Documents and Settings\[usuario]\Local Settings\Application Data\[aplicacion]

aqui esta el ejemplo para modificar el archivo de configuracion app.config, en caliente

Código:
'Aqui abre el archivo de configuracion
Dim Config As Configuration =   ConfigurationManager.OpenExeConfiguration(ConfigurationUserLevel.None)

'Remueves la variable asignada
Config.AppSettings.Settings.Remove("NombreVariable")

'Agregas la misma variable con el nuevo valor
Config.AppSettings.Settings.Add("NombreVariable", ValorVariable)

'Salvas el archivo, en modo modificar
Config.Save(ConfigurationSaveMode.Modified)

'Regrescas los valores del app.config, si no haces esto
'tendrias que reiniciar la aplicacion para que haga efecto
ConfigurationManager.RefreshSection("appSettings")
Para modificar los valores de my.Settings haces

Código:
My.Settings.NombreVariable = NuevaVariable
My.Settings.Save()
__________________
roy rojas
Programación en Español: DotNetcr.com